My father who I definitely got the junk gene from loves to go through people's trash and share the wealth.

Many times it is worthless junk but he is so disappointed if I reject it that I found it nicer to thank him , put it in my car and toss it later.

One day I visited him and he shuffled over to his stash beaming wildly."LOOK what I found for you!"

I faked a grin, It was a faded, legless plastic flamingo.

I tossed it in the car and set on the garagefloor when I got home ,to be dealt with on trash day.

The next day my grandson came to visit and spotted the flamingo.

He held it as though it were the dearest thing on the planet and named him MINGO. Mingo became his best friend. Now that he is 5 Mingo was left in a plant pot but was recently discovered by his younger brother who is now three and just as infatuated with Mingo.
